Abstract

P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a method for remote-end starting of a radio transmission USB for saving power consumption at USB standby by detecting a signal of a receiver with a detection mechanism between a USB radio peripheral device and a computer and deciding whether to perform an awaking function. SOLUTION: This method for remote-end starting of a radio transmission USB to be applied to a computer system using a radio peripheral device utilizes R/C charge and discharge or a detection mechanism of a watchdog timeout configuration to supply power every fixed time and awaken a far-end starting function to detect a receiver, immediately performs an awaking function if a signal exists, maintains a power saving standby mode if the signal does not exist and saves power consumption at USB standby.
